mysql学习推荐书籍
时间: 2023-12-06 21:38:38 浏览: 172
以下是两本MySQL学习推荐书籍:
1.《MySQL必知必会》
该书主要介绍了MySQL的基础知识,包括如何安装、配置和使用MySQL,以及如何使用SQL语句进行数据查询、更新和管理等。该书适合初学者入门,易于理解和掌握。
2.《高性能MySQL》
该书从MySQL的架构、索引、查询优化、锁和事务等方面进行了详细的介绍,适合有一定MySQL使用经验的人深入学习和了解MySQL的内部机制和优化方法。
相关问题
mysql 推荐书籍
对于学习MySQL的推荐书籍,以下几本是比较经典和受欢迎的选择:
1. 《MySQL必知必会》(Head First SQL)- Ryan K. Stephens等著
这本书适合初学者,通过简单易懂的语言和图表来讲解MySQL的基本概念、语法和常见操作。
2. 《高性能MySQL》(High Performance MySQL)- Baron Schwartz等著
这本书深入讲解了MySQL数据库的性能优化技巧和高级应用,包括索引优化、查询优化、架构设计等方面的内容。
3. 《MySQL技术内幕:InnoDB存储引擎》(MySQL Internals: InnoDB Storage Engine)- Heikki Tuuri等著
这本书专注于MySQL的InnoDB存储引擎,讲解了其原理、架构和内部实现,适合对MySQL存储引擎感兴趣的读者。
4. 《高可用MySQL》(Pro MySQL High Availability)- Charles Bell等著
这本书介绍了如何配置和管理高可用性的MySQL环境,包括主从复制、集群、备份恢复等内容。
这些书籍都是MySQL领域的经典著作,可以根据自己的需求和水平选择适合的进行学习。
学习mysql 语句 书籍
### 回答1:
学习MySQL语句的书籍有很多,以下是几本常见且值得推荐的。
1.《MySQL必知必会》:这本书适合初学者入门,以简单易懂的语言介绍了MySQL的基本概念和语句,包括创建数据库、表格、插入、更新、删除等操作。它结构清晰,示例实用,适合希望迅速掌握MySQL语句的人阅读。
2.《高性能MySQL》:该书深入讲解MySQL的内部机制和性能优化技巧,涵盖了索引、查询优化、存储引擎、锁和事务等重要内容。对于想要深入理解MySQL并提升性能的开发者和管理员来说,这本书是非常有价值的。
3.《MySQL技术内幕:SQL编程》:该书适合对MySQL已有基础的人士,详细介绍了MySQL的内部工作原理和高级编程技巧。它包含了更复杂和高级的SQL语句用法,如子查询、连接、视图、触发器等,帮助读者更深入地理解MySQL的功能和应用。
4.《MySQL性能调优与架构设计》:这本书探讨了MySQL性能调优的方方面面,涉及了硬件选择、数据库架构设计、查询优化和索引优化等。对于需要优化大型MySQL数据库性能的开发者和运维人员来说,这是一本非常实用的指南。
总而言之,选择合适的学习MySQL语句的书籍取决于自己的水平和需求。对于初学者,建议选择简单易懂的入门书籍;而对于已有一定基础的人士,可以选择深入讲解MySQL内部机制和高级编程技巧的书籍。不论选择哪本书,坚持阅读并实践,结合实际项目经验,才能更好地掌握MySQL语句的使用和优化。
### 回答2:
学习 MySQL 语句的书籍有很多,下面我将介绍几本值得推荐的书籍:
1. 《高性能MySQL》:这本书详细介绍了MySQL的架构、索引、查询优化、性能调优等内容,对于想要深入了解MySQL内部工作原理和提高数据库性能的人来说是一本非常不错的书籍。
2. 《MySQL必知必会》:这是一本适合初学者的MySQL入门书籍,它以简明易懂的方式介绍了MySQL的基本语法、常用命令以及创建和管理数据库的方法,非常适合初学者入门。
3. 《MySQL技术内幕:InnoDB存储引擎》:这本书深入讲解了MySQL的InnoDB存储引擎,包括其架构、并发控制、事务、锁、索引等方面的内容。对于想深入研究InnoDB存储引擎的人来说是一本非常宝贵的书籍。
4. 《MySQL性能调优与架构设计》:这本书主要介绍了MySQL的性能优化和架构设计的相关知识,包括查询优化、索引优化、硬件配置、数据库拆分等内容。对于想要提升MySQL性能和设计高可用架构的人来说是一本非常实用的指南。
以上是几本学习MySQL语句的书籍的推荐,希望对你有所帮助。当然,实践也非常重要,只有不断实践和实际应用,才能真正掌握MySQL语句的应用和技巧。
### 回答3:
学习MySQL语句的书籍有很多,我将根据自己的经验向你推荐几本比较好的。
1.《高性能MySQL》:这本书是MySQL方面的经典著作,详细介绍了MySQL的内部原理、优化方法和调优技巧,适合有一定数据库基础的读者。
2.《MySQL必知必会》:这是一本面向初学者的入门教材,适合那些没有数据库经验的人。书中内容简洁明了,通俗易懂,详细介绍了MySQL的基本概念、语法和常用操作。
3.《MySQL技术内幕:InnoDB存储引擎》:这本书主要介绍了MySQL的核心存储引擎InnoDB的架构、原理和优化方法。对于想要深入了解MySQL内部工作原理的读者来说是一本很好的选择。
4.《MySQL性能调优与架构设计》:这本书主要介绍了MySQL性能优化的一些常用技巧和方法,包括SQL语句优化、索引优化、数据库架构设计等方面的内容。适合那些想要提升数据库性能的读者。
当然,除了以上几本书籍,还有很多其他的MySQL学习资源,比如官方文档、在线教程、博客等等,可以根据自己的实际情况选择适合自己的学习方式和资源。另外,实际动手实践也非常重要,通过实际项目或者练习来巩固和应用所学的知识。
阅读全文